body  {
	background: url("images/TRU_BLUE-bg.jpg") repeat scroll right top transparent;
}

#article {  
	background: none repeat scroll 0 0 #EDEEF0;
    font-family: "Helvetica Neue",Helvetica,Arial,sans-serif;
}

ul, ol 	{
	list-style: none;
	margin: 0;
	padding: 0;
}

#section-header-0 {
	background: url("images/header-bg2.png") repeat-x scroll left top #EDEEF0;
	height: 165px;
    	
}

#section-header-0 img {
    float: left;
    margin: 0;
    padding: 60px 0 0 16px;
}

#presspage	{
	color: #21201F;
    float: right;
    font-size: 145%;
    font-weight: normal;
    line-height: 20px;
    margin: 0 5px;
    padding: 40px 16px 0 0;
}

#presspage a	{
	font-weight: bold;
	color: #3BA7C6;
    text-decoration: none;
}

#presspage a:hover	{
	color: #21201F;
	text-decoration: underline;
}

#section-middle-0 {
	background: none repeat scroll 0 0 #EDEEF0;
    padding-top: 10px;
}

#section-middle-1 {
	background: none repeat scroll 0 0 #EDEEF0;
    padding-top: 10px;
}

#section-middle-1-1-content {
    background: none repeat scroll 0 0 #E3E4E6;
    height: 383px;
    margin: 0 10px;
}

#section-middle-1-1-content p	{
	color: #21201F;
    font-size: 155%;
    font-weight: normal;
    line-height: 30px;
    margin: 0 5px;
    padding: 10px 5px;
}

#section-middle-1-1-content ul {
    font-size: 115%;
    font-weight: bold;
    line-height: 20px;
    list-style-type: circle;
    padding: 10px 40px;
}

#section-footer-0 {
	top: 558px;
	background: url("images/footer-bg3.jpg") repeat-x scroll left top transparent;
	height: 320px;
	width: 370px;
}

#section-footer-0 img	{
	margin: 73px 45px;
    padding: 0;
}

#section-footer-1 {
	top: 558px;
	background: url("images/footer-bg3.jpg") repeat-x scroll left top transparent;
	height: 320px;
	left: 370px;
	width: 270px;
}

#section-footer-2-1-content	{
	border-right: 2px #ffffff solid;
}

#section-footer-1 h4	{
	background: url("images/hBg-1.gif") no-repeat scroll right 0px transparent;
	border-bottom: 1px dotted #627989;
    color: #3BA7C6;
    display: block;
    font-size: 125%;
    letter-spacing: 2px;
    margin: 50px 0 5px 20px;
    padding-bottom: 14px;
	width: 220px;
}

#section-footer-1 ul li a 	{
	border-bottom: 1px dotted #627989;
    color: #3BA7C6;
    display: block;
    font-size: 105%;
    height: 16px;
    letter-spacing: 1px;
    line-height: 16px;
    margin: 3px 0px 3px 20px;
    padding-bottom: 8px;
    padding-left: 30px;
    text-decoration: none;
    width: 190px;
}

#section-footer-1 ul li a:hover	{
	color:#ffffff;
	text-decoration: underline;
}


#section-footer-2 {
	top: 558px;
	background: url("images/footer-bg3.jpg") repeat-x scroll left top transparent;
	height: 320px;
	left: 640px;
	width: 270px;
}

#section-footer-2 h4	{
	background: url("images/hBg-1.gif") no-repeat scroll right 0px transparent;
	border-bottom: 1px dotted #627989;
    color: #3BA7C6;
    display: block;
    font-size: 125%;
    letter-spacing: 2px;
    margin: 50px 0 5px 20px;
    padding-bottom: 14px;
	width: 220px;
}

#section-footer-2 	ul li a 	{
	border-bottom: 1px dotted #627989;
    color: #3BA7C6;
    display: block;
    font-size: 105%;
    height: 16px;
    letter-spacing: 1px;
    line-height: 16px;
    margin: 3px 0px 3px 20px;
    padding-bottom: 8px;
    padding-left: 0;
    text-decoration: none;
    width: 220px;
}

#section-footer-2 ul li a:hover	{
	color:#ffffff;
	text-decoration: underline;
}

.twitter {
    background: url("images/twit.png") no-repeat scroll left transparent;
}

.fb {
    background: url("images/fb.png") no-repeat scroll left transparent;
}

.yt {
    background: url("images/yt.png") no-repeat scroll left transparent;
}

.flickr {
    background: url("images/flickr16.png") no-repeat scroll left transparent;
}

.linkedIn {
    background: url("images/linkedIn.png") no-repeat scroll left transparent;
}

.dse {
    background: url("images/dse-1.jpg") no-repeat scroll left transparent;
}

